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8758068338 956 03219042376
446 810
446 810
501 134419024 68 1454264
All about undefined
Interested in learning more?
446 810
501 134419024 68 1454264
See more
94 42128294784 60
80 2792266 8758784 230480
See more
84917 2924542164 3331151955
33639 23437573357 1700 17222240
See more